πComprehensive Service Overview
When mold issues arise in Mound homes, the remediation process is shaped by the specific conditions of the property and the regional climate. A typical project involves several distinct phases, each designed to address both the visible mold and the underlying conditions that allowed it to grow.
The first and most important step is identifying the moisture source. Whether it's a slow plumbing leak, condensation from ductwork, groundwater seeping through a crawl space, or humidity trapped in an attic, the source must be located and resolved. Without this step, mold will return even after thorough cleaning.
Once the source is addressed, containment measures are established. This may involve physical barriers, negative air pressure systems, and HEPA filtration to prevent mold spores from spreading to unaffected areas of the home during the removal process.
Removal and treatment follows, which can range from cleaning non-porous surfaces with antimicrobial solutions to removing and replacing porous materials like drywall, insulation, or carpeting that cannot be fully remediated. Industry-standard methods ensure that affected materials are handled safely and thoroughly.
After removal, the area undergoes drying and dehumidification to bring moisture levels back to normal. This step is especially important in Central Texas, where ambient humidity can slow the natural drying process and allow regrowth.
Finally, post-remediation verification may involve visual inspection and, in some cases, clearance testing to confirm that mold levels have returned to normal. Homeowners typically receive documentation of the work performed, including photo evidence and a written plan for preventing future issues. For those working with insurance, thorough documentation of the remediation process can be helpful, though verifying coverage details directly with your provider is always recommended.

Regional Characteristics
Mound sits in the heart of Central Texas, where the landscape transitions from the Blackland Prairie to the Edwards Plateau. The area features a mix of older ranch-style homes, modern single-family developments, and rural acreage properties. Many homes in the region were built before modern moisture management standards, while newer construction often includes slab foundations that can present their own moisture challenges. The climate is characterized by hot, humid summers and mild winters, creating conditions where indoor humidity can remain elevated year-round if not properly managed.
Common Issues
Homeowners in the Mound area commonly encounter mold-related issues stemming from HVAC condensation problems, plumbing leaks behind walls or under slab foundations, roof leaks following weather events, and crawl space moisture in older homes with raised foundations. Bathroom and kitchen exhaust venting that doesn't properly exit the home is another frequent contributor, as is poor attic ventilation that allows heat and humidity to accumulate over time.
